David C.
Lawson is currently the Director at Franciscan Foundation, Mountain View Community Center, Shanaman Sports Museum, WorkForce Central, and Step By Step.
He previously worked as the Chief Human Resources Officer, EVP & Director-HR at Columbia Banking System, Inc. and as the Chief Human Resources Officer & Executive VP at Columbia State Bank (Tacoma, Washington).
Mr. Lawson completed his undergraduate degree at Pacific Lutheran University.

Mountain View Community Center (MVCC) is a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ization serving Edgewood, Milton, Fife, and surrounding communities since 2008. MVCC operates a 10,000-square-foot facility dedicated to fostering belonging, wellness, connection, and compassion for vulnerable community members. Its mission centers on developing successful kids, hopeful families, and active seniors through inclusive, diverse, and equitable programs. MVCC offers youth and family programs focused on alleviating youth hunger, educational enrichment, and service opportunities, including after-school drop-in centers, tutoring, summer day camps, theater camps, and supplemental nutrition. Community programs include resource navigation, weekly community dinners, and classes promoting personal growth and connection. Senior programs provide wellness through friendship, fitness, nutritious lunches, free fitness classes, social activities, and educational presentations. The center hosts events such as tabletop role-playing game series, theater camps, and summer camps, and encourages community engagement through volunteering, event sponsorship, and donations. WorkForce Central General GovernmentGovernment WorkForce Central is the administrative and strategic leader of Pierce County’s workforce development system, dedicated to connecting job seekers, employers, and community organizations to build a regional workforce and support economic vitality. The non-profit company is based in Tacoma, WA. It operates under the federal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act (WIOA) to align education, employment, and economic development efforts. The organization coordinates a network that provides individuals with career services, training, skill development, paid work experience, and supportive services such as transportation and childcare. Specialized programs serve youth, veterans, and individuals with disabilities. For employers, WorkForce Central offers consulting on workforce development and retention, labor market data, wage reimbursement for new hires, industry roundtables, and paid work experience placements. It fosters regional alignment through collaboration among public, private, and nonprofit partners, shared referral systems, community engagement, and professional development. The organization sets regional goals to reduce the skills gap and increase access to education, training, and quality jobs. Key resources include the Occupations In-Demand (OID) list, which identifies local jobs expected to drive employment growth and guides training fund allocation.
